FRMLC54 is a standard SAP Table which is used to store RMS-FRM: Key ID Text (FRMLC53) data and is available within R/3 SAP systems depending on the version and release level.
The FRMLC54 table consists of various fields, each holding specific information or linking keys about RMS-FRM: Key ID Text (FRMLC53) data available in SAP. These include KEY_ID (Key for Identifying Calculation Base), SPRAS (Language Key), TEXT (Description).. Delivery Class: C - Customising table, maintenance only by custDisplay/Maintenance via tcode SM30: Display/Maintenance Allowed but with Restrictions
SAP enhancement categories: Can be enhanced (character-type)
Text table for: FRMLC53
SAP FRMLC54 table fields - Full list of fields found in SAP data dictionary
Field | Description | Data Element | Data Type | length (Dec) | Check table | Conversion Routine | Domain Name | MemoryID | SHLP |
MANDT | Client | MANDT | CLNT | 3 | T000 | MANDT | |||
KEY_ID | Key for Identifying Calculation Base | FRMLE_KEY_ID | CHAR | 8 | FRMLC53 | FRMLE_KEY_ID | |||
SPRAS | Language Key | SPRAS | LANG | 1 | T002 | ISOLA | SPRAS | SPR | H_T002 |
TEXT | Description | FRMLE_TXT | CHAR | 132 | FRMLE_TXT |
